We have a user who it having difficulty with their X2Go session hanging regularly while running Firefox when connected from Windows (but not from their Linux machines). I'd like to test using a separate vcxsrv install via the Options -> Settings -> X.Org configuration to see if that makes any difference. It seems to mostly work but also seems a little flaky.
Also, is unchecking the "start X-Server on X2Go Client start" supposed to work? Is there an advantage to one mode over the other? On 5/8/23 15:01, Ulrich Sibiller wrote: > I don't think so.
